Bitcoin on February 27, 2015 — Investment Analysis
On February 27, 2015, one Bitcoin cost $254.26. A $1,000 investment would have purchased 3.932982BTC. At today's price of $71,308, that holding would be worth $280,453 — a 27.9k%return. This calculation does not account for transaction fees, taxes, or the emotional difficulty of holding through Bitcoin's famous volatility. Past performance does not guarantee future results.
